Dual silver staining to characterise Helicobacter spp. outer membrane components

J I Keenan1, R A Allardyce, P F Bagshaw

  • 1Department of Surgery, Christchurch School of Medicine, New Zealand.

Journal of Immunological Methods
|February 3, 1998
PubMed
Summary

This study introduces a dual silver stain technique for analyzing bacterial components. This method aids in identifying and characterizing potential vaccine candidates against Helicobacter pylori infections.

Area of Science:

  • Microbiology
  • Immunology
  • Biochemistry

Background:

  • Helicobacter pylori infects half the global population, causing gastritis, peptic ulcers, and gastric cancer.
  • Vaccination is crucial for managing this widespread pathogen.
  • Identifying and characterizing vaccine candidates is essential.

Purpose of the Study:

  • To develop and validate a dual silver stain method for analyzing bacterial components.
  • To characterize potential vaccine candidate antigens from Helicobacter pylori.

Main Methods:

  • Utilized conventional silver staining for bacterial protein detection via SDS-PAGE.
  • Employed modified silver stains with periodate oxidation for lipopolysaccharide analysis.
  • Applied both methods in parallel as a dual silver stain for comprehensive characterization.

  • Integrated differential immunoblotting with the dual silver stain.
  • Main Results:

    • The dual silver stain effectively characterized bacterial fractions by protein and LPS content.
    • Distinct strain differences were identified through comparative protein and LPS profiles.
    • The combined approach proved valuable for analyzing potential vaccine antigens.

    Conclusions:

    • The dual silver stain is a powerful tool for bacterial component analysis.
    • This method facilitates the identification and characterization of Helicobacter pylori vaccine candidates.
    • The technique aids in understanding strain variations for vaccine development.
